Train Car in Field

I took these Pictures of an old passenger car in a field in White Sulpur Springs Montana (White Sulphur Springs and Yellowstone Park Railway part-owned by the Milwaukee Road). It looks like it was taken off the right of way before they tore out the tracks. It's almost in a direct line with the remaining tracks a mile away at the old depot. I've seen other pictures on the net of the depot and four remaining cars, but never this one. For some reason it fascinates me and I'd appreciate any information I can get on it.
